Roskilde Cathedral

A UNESCO Jewel

Roskilde Cathedral is one of Denmark's most important landmarks and a UNESCO World Heritage Site. This Gothic masterpiece has been the burial place of Danish kings and queens for centuries, making it a symbol of both national history and spiritual heritage. The cathedral's red-brick exterior and richly decorated chapels reflect the artistry of different eras, while its towers rise proudly above Roskilde. Visiting Roskilde Cathedral offers more than just architectural beauty. It provides a journey through time, where the stories of monarchs and the city itself come to life. It is a must-see for anyone wanting to understand the cultural depth of Roskilde.

Viking Ship Museum

Living History Of Roskilde

The Viking Ship Museum is the heart of Roskilde's connection to its seafaring past. Located by the Roskilde Fjord, the museum displays five original Viking ships discovered nearby. Visitors can explore how these ships were built, used, and preserved. The experience is made even more immersive with opportunities to try Viking crafts or even sail in reconstructed boats during the summer. This museum captures the adventurous spirit of Roskilde, blending history, culture, and hands-on experiences. It is an inspiring place for families and history lovers.

Roskilde Festival Grounds

Music And Modern Culture

The Roskilde Festival is one of Europe's most famous music events, attracting global artists and thousands of visitors each year. Even outside the festival season, the grounds are a symbol of Roskilde's youthful and creative energy. The site often hosts cultural events, art installations, and community projects that continue the spirit of togetherness. Spending time at the festival grounds reflects the modern side of Roskilde, where tradition meets innovation. It showcases the city's passion for music, culture, and collective experiences that resonate far beyond Denmark.
